001package com.nimbusds.openid.connect.sdk.util;
002
003
004import java.io.BufferedReader;
005import java.io.InputStreamReader;
006import java.io.IOException;
007import java.net.HttpURLConnection;
008import java.net.URL;
009
010import javax.mail.internet.ContentType;
011import javax.mail.internet.ParseException;
012
013import net.jcip.annotations.ThreadSafe;
014
015
016/**
017 * The default retriever of resources specified by URL. Provides setting of
018 * HTTP connect and read timeouts. Caching header directives are not honoured. 
019 * This class is thread-safe.
020 *
021 * @author Vladimir Dzhuvinov
022 */
023@ThreadSafe
024public class DefaultResourceRetriever implements ResourceRetriever {
025
026
027        /**
028         * The system line separator.
029         */
030        private final String lineSeparator;
031        
032        
033        /**
034         * The HTTP connect timeout, in milliseconds.
035         */
036        private int connectTimeout;
037        
038        
039        /**
040         * The HTTP read timeout, in milliseconds.
041         */
042        private int readTimeout;
043        
044        
045        /**
046         * Creates a new resource retriever. The HTTP connect and read timeouts
047         * are set to zero (infinite).
048         */
049        public DefaultResourceRetriever() {
050        
051                this(0, 0);     
052        }
053        
054        
055        /**
056         * Creates a new resource retriever.
057         *
058         * @param connectTimeout The HTTP connects timeout, in milliseconds, 
059         *                       zero for infinite. Must not be negative.
060         * @param readTimeout    The HTTP read timeout, in milliseconds, zero 
061         *                       for infinite. Must not be negative.
062         */
063        public DefaultResourceRetriever(final int connectTimeout, final int readTimeout) {
064        
065                setConnectTimeout(connectTimeout);
066                setReadTimeout(readTimeout);
067                
068                lineSeparator = System.getProperty("line.separator");
069        }
070        
071        
072        /**
073         * Gets the HTTP connect timeout.
074         *
075         * @return The HTTP connect timeout, in milliseconds, zero for 
076         *         infinite.
077         */
078        public int getConnectTimeout() {
079        
080                return connectTimeout;
081        }
082        
083        
084        /**
085         * Sets the HTTP connect timeout.
086         *
087         * @param connectTimeout The HTTP connect timeout, in milliseconds, 
088         *                       zero for infinite. Must not be negative.
089         */
090        public void setConnectTimeout(final int connectTimeout) {
091        
092                if (connectTimeout < 0)
093                        throw new IllegalArgumentException("The connect timeout must not be negative");
094                
095                this.connectTimeout = connectTimeout;
096        }
097        
098        
099        /**
100         * Gets the HTTP read timeout.
101         *
102         * @return The HTTP read timeout, in milliseconds, zero for infinite.
103         */
104        public int getReadTimeout() {
105        
106                return readTimeout;
107        }
108        
109        
110        /**
111         * Sets the HTTP read timeout.
112         *
113         * @param readTimeout The HTTP read timeout, in milliseconds, zero for
114         *                    infinite. Must not be negative.
115         */
116        public void setReadTimeout(final int readTimeout) {
117        
118                if (readTimeout < 0)
119                        throw new IllegalArgumentException("The read timeout must not be negative");
120                
121                this.readTimeout = readTimeout;
122        }
123        
124        
125        @Override       
126        public Resource retrieveResource(final URL url)
127                throws IOException {
128                
129                HttpURLConnection con;
130
131                try {
132                        con = (HttpURLConnection)url.openConnection();
133
134                } catch (ClassCastException e) {
135
136                        throw new IOException("Couldn't open HTTP(S) connection: " + e.getMessage(), e);
137                }
138
139                con.setConnectTimeout(connectTimeout);
140                con.setReadTimeout(readTimeout);
141                
142                StringBuilder sb = new StringBuilder();
143                
144                BufferedReader input = new BufferedReader(new InputStreamReader(con.getInputStream()));
145                
146                String line = null;
147                
148                while ((line = input.readLine()) != null) {
149                
150                        sb.append(line);
151                        sb.append(lineSeparator);
152                }
153                
154                input.close();
155                
156                // Check HTTP code + message
157                final int statusCode = con.getResponseCode();
158                final String statusMessage = con.getResponseMessage();
159
160                if (statusCode != HttpURLConnection.HTTP_OK) {
161
162                        throw new IOException("HTTP " + statusCode + ": " + statusMessage);
163                }
164
165                // Parse the Content-Type header
166                ContentType contentType = null;
167
168                if (con.getContentType() != null) {
169
170                        try {
171                                contentType = new ContentType(con.getContentType());
172
173                        } catch (ParseException e) {
174
175                                throw new IOException("Couldn't parse Content-Type header: " + e.getMessage(), e);
176                        }
177                }
178                
179                return new Resource(sb.toString(), contentType);
180        }
181}
